It’s here. After a short Covid-related delay, Lady Gaga has released her long-awaited sixth studio album, Chromatica. Featuring collaborations with Ariana Grande and BLACKPINK (the previously released singles “Rain on Me” and “Sour Candy”, respectively), as well as a further team-up with Elton John, the album sees Gaga return to making pop bangers after a good few years exploring different trajectories on Cheek to Cheek, Joanne, and A Star is Born. The album is essentially front-to-back club tunes, bar the odd cinematic interlude – there are no ballads, so the pace remains high throughout. It’s just a shame we can‘t go to a club to hear them right now.
